WHAT HAPPENS AT A TREATMENT? First appointment
consultation (up to 30 minutes)
I gather information about your life and health issues you ask any questions about the treatment.
followed by a full treatment (as in all appointments)
All appointments
short chat as to current health & wellbeing
full treatment (up to 60 minutes)
times can vary with certain conditions such as pregnancy.
You will remove your shoes and socks and lie on your back on a couch (can be propped up if required) with your feet and legs slightly raised. There will be music or quiet, as you prefer.
The treatment then involves gentle (but not ticklish) touch to your feet & ankles, whilst you close your eyes & relax.
It is not unusual to fall asleep.
This touch to the feet is related to stimulating reflex points which represent different parts of the body, both internal & external, and bringing the associated energy flow towards balance.
Each treatment may be different as they are tailored to your current needs
HOW MANY TREATMENTS WILL I NEED?
A general rule is that we would begin with a few weekly treatments to enable us to
both, assess your reaction to the treatments, and to enable your system to get used to the changes that we are making.
We would then expect to gradually increase the time between treatments until we consider no more are necessary, or that a maintenance program is required of regular but infrequent “top up” treatments.
After each treatment we will have a brief chat and decide how to proceed from there
(ie more treatments needed? If so at what frequency etc).
However, we are continually reviewing your personal experience and so there are no set rules.
If it is just relaxation you are wanting you would just have a treatment when you wished, either regularly or ad hoc.

WHAT HAPPENS AT A TREATMENT?
First appointment
consultation (up to 30 minutes)
I gather information about your life and health issues you ask any questions about the treatment.
followed by a full treatment (as in all appointments)
All appointments
Short chat as to current health & wellbeing
Full treatment (up to 30 minutes)
As it is a 30 minute treatment it is ideal for those with busy lives
There is no need to remove clothing
The normal pattern is that you lie on a couch on your back. The treatment involves direct, gentle touch to head, neck, face & shoulders.
For a small part of the treatment you will have your head turned to the side, but mostly it will be straight with your body and you will have your eyes closed to enable you to relax more easily. There will be music or quiet, whichever suits you at the time.
If you cannot lie flat an alternative position can usually be found.
HOW MANY TREATMENTS WILL I NEED?
There is no set pattern for this and it varies with the individual.
It often begins with a few weekly treatments and for those with busy and stressful lives then becomes regular but less frequent treatments, working out which spacing is best for you.
If it is just relaxation and pampering that you are after, you would just have a treatment when you wished, either regularly or ad hoc.

WHAT HAPPENS AT A TREATMENT?
All appointments
Short chat as to current health & wellbeing
A treatment usually takes up to 60 minutes during which time we will assess what issues you have that you would like to work on
Muscle testing is used to diagnose the sequence of tapping that is required for your condition and you are shown exactly how & where to tap
Usually issues are resolved very quickly, but sometimes the treatment is inhibited by energy disruption. We identify what is causing this, again using muscle testing, correct it for the treatment and then you may have to avoid those substances. Full advice is given for this.
HOW MANY TREATMENTS WILL I NEED?
If the issues you are dealing with are simple, one treatment will usually be enough
More complex issues may take several appointments as we unravel all of the layers
